Understanding PEG Feeding: What Is PEG Feeding?

PEG feeding refers to the delivery of nutrients with a tube placed right into the stomach, bypassing the mouth. This method is usually used for people with ingesting troubles, neurological conditions, or various other problems that hinder regular eating.

Why Is PEG Feeding Necessary?

    Medical Conditions: Conditions like stroke, cancer cells, or extreme dementia might prevent a person's ability to eat. Nutritional Needs: Some individuals call for higher dietary intake than can be attained through oral consumption alone. Long-term Solutions: In particular instances, such as persistent ailment or healing from surgical treatment, PEG feeding gives a long-term solution.

Common Obstacles Dealt with Throughout PEG Feeding Administration

While administering PEG feeds can be uncomplicated, caregivers commonly run into obstacles that require quick thinking and analytical skills.

- Potential Problems Include:

Tube blockage because of improper medication administration. Infection at the insertion website if hygiene protocols are not followed. Discomfort experienced by people throughout feedings requiring changes in technique or sort of feed used.

Recognizing Signs of Issues in Enteral Feeding

Being able to recognize difficulties beforehand is vital in preventing severe concerns down the line.

- Warning Signs Include:

    Fever recommending feasible infection Abdominal discomfort indicating potential obstruction or intolerance Changes in stool consistency signaling digestive system issues
